Reduced Follis of Maximinus II

Obverse Inscription: IMP C GAL VAL MAXIMINVS PF AVG
Reverse Inscription: GENIO AVGVSTI
Genius standing left sacrificing out of patera and holding cornucopiae, Eagle holding wreath in beak, B in field Catalog Numbers: Sear Similar to s3764Cohen c919 ric817
Grade: Near FDC
Obtained From: Sal Falcone in 2/97
